    I'm another who's had the 53.25MB failure issue, and it's 99.9% certain to be a router issue. If you're in the UK then the chances are you're with BT for your broadband. As mentioned above, there is a known issue with the 2Wire BT Business Hub, see link below, and probably other routers too.
    http://btbroadbandandhowtosurviveit.blogspot.co.uk/2012/08/bts-2-wire-woes.html
    "If you want Mountain Lion, or any other large download, then you'll need to get another router, or firmware upgrade if available." That however can be a pain, and if BT don't play ball then an expensive one. There is another solution however, and one that means no contact with BT, call centres or your local PC World ...
    What I did was put in an old BTHomeHub that I had lying around to get it passed the 53.25MB point, and then paused the download while I reinstalled the 2Wire BT Business Hub. I then resumed the download and the whole 4+GB was on my iMac in a few minutes (well just over the hour). If you don't have a spare router, borrow one, you'll only need it to get the download passed the 53.25MB stage. For completeness, I waited until it was at about 150MB before pausing.

    Mac App Store: How to resume interrupted downloads
    To resume your download:
    Open the Mac App Store.
    From the Store menu, choose Sign In.
    Enter your Apple ID and password.
    Click Purchases to get to your Purchases Page.
    Click the Resume button next to the app name.

  • My OS X Mountain Lion download was interrupted and now I can't get it to download at all.

    My OS X 7 Mountain Lion download was interrupted and now I have a Mountain Lion shadow on my doc saying "paused" but I can't seem to restart the download

    If the download does not resume, then Quit the App Store app and delete the partial download in your Applications folder. Then you will have to start the download all over again from the "Purchases" section of the App store.
